Fredericia City Post 2 Øre Stamp

Denmark · 1888 · 2 Øre

The stamp features the city's coat of arms, depicting a lion and a tree, within an oval frame. 'FREDE RICIA' is at the top, 'BY-POST' at the bottom, and '2 ØRE' on the sides.

This stamp represents a private city post service in Fredericia, Denmark, operating before the national postal service fully monopolized mail delivery. Such local posts were common in the late 19th century, providing essential mail services within cities.
